Human colorectal cancers (CRCs) display a large number of genetic and epigenetic alterations, some of which are causally involved in tumorigenesis (drivers) and others that have little functional impact (passengers). To help distinguish between these two classes of alterations, we used a transposon-based genetic screen in mice to identify candidate genes for CRC. Mice harboring mutagenic Sleeping Beauty (SB) transposons were crossed with mice expressing SB transposase in gastrointestinal tract epithelium. ...

Abstract CRISPR‐Cas9 gene editing technology provides a method to generate loss‐of‐function studies to investigate, in vivo, the specific role of specific genes in regulation of reproduction. With proper design and selection of guide RNAs (gRNA) designed to specifically target genes, CRISPR‐Cas9 gene editing allows investigation of factors proposed to regulate biological pathways involved with establishment and maintenance of pregnancy. The advantages and disadvantages of using the current gene editing ...

Conceptus estrogens and prostaglandins have long been considered the primary signals for maternal recognition of pregnancy (MRP) in the pig. However, loss-of-function studies targeting conceptus aromatase genes (CYP19A1 and CYP19A2) and prostaglandin-endoperoxide synthase 2 (PTGS2) indicated that conceptuses can not only signal MRP without estrogens or prostaglandins but can maintain early pregnancy. However, complete loss of estrogen production leads to abortion after day 25 of gestation. Although ...

Abstract TLR agonists have been used in treating diseases including infections, cancer and as vaccine adjuvants. Aldara™ (imiquimod 5% cream) is the first TLR7 agonist approved in the US, and is indicated for the treatment of genital warts caused by human papillomavirus (HPV). Aldara was not well-tolerated when delivered vaginally; therefore a 2nd generation analog, 851, that retained the ability to stimulate cytokine production upon vaginal application was selected for development to treat high-risk ...
